A machete is neither a knife nor an axe – it fills the gap in between. When the knife gets too small and the axe too heavy, the machete steps in: cutting through vegetation, felling small trees, splitting wood, clearing paths, or preparing material for the campfire. Machetes come in many blade shapes worldwide, each adapted to local vegetation and tradition. The most important:
| Blade shape | Characteristics | Typical use | In our range |
|---|---|---|---|
| Bolo | Bellied blade, forward-thickened, with swing impact | Bushcraft, wood, heavy vegetation | Gerber Gator Bolo |
| Latin / Bush | Straight, evenly broad blade | Garden, brush, reeds, bamboo | Gerber Gator Bush |
| 2-in-1 with saw | Blade on front, saw on the spine | Camping, bushcraft, all-rounder | Gator 2-in-1, Junior, Compact Clearpath |
| Hybrid with swap blade | Modular system, machete or knife blade | Modular outdoor setup | Versafix Pro |
| Kukri | Forward-curved blade of Nepalese origin | Wood, traditional chopping | – |
| Parang / Golok | Asian shape with weighted balance point | Jungle, dense vegetation | – |

Under Swiss weapons law, machetes count as fixed blades and therefore as tools – not as prohibited weapons. They are freely available, without special permission. Prohibited weapons are butterfly knives, gravity knives, switchblades with blades over 5 cm and throwing knives. For carrying in public, the same rule applies as for any large tool: a legitimate purpose (e.g. transport to the work site, carrying during outdoor activity). For specific cases and possible cantonal regulations, the Federal Office of Police website (fedpol.admin.ch) is authoritative.

The bolo blade has a bellied, forward-thickened shape – this shifts the weight toward the tip and increases impact. Ideal for heavy cutting, wood and dense vegetation. The Gerber Bolo is 39.2 cm in 1055 carbon steel. The bush or Latin blade is evenly straight and balanced – this gives cleaner, more controlled cuts on vegetation. The Gerber Bush is 45.5 cm in 1095 high-carbon steel. Rule of thumb: bolo to chop, bush to slice.

The number indicates the carbon content: 1055 has 0.55 % carbon, 1095 has 0.95 %. Higher carbon means a harder blade with better edge retention but slightly more brittleness and rust-proneness. 1055 (Bolo) is robust and very easy to resharpen – ideal for heavy chopping work. 1095 (Bush) has longer cutting service life and is the classic choice for primary cutting tools. Both are full-tang – the steel runs as one piece through the handle.

Machetes don’t need the razor-fine edge of a kitchen knife but a robust working edge. Suitable are coarse files or sharpening stones at 200–400 grit. Hold the blade firmly, sharpen at an angle of approx. 25–30 degrees – evenly along the length, from heel to tip. 1055 and 1095 carbon steels like Bolo and Bush are easy to resharpen. Apply a thin oil film after sharpening.
Three rules: First, after every use remove plant sap and moisture with a dry cloth. For heavy soiling, rinse with lukewarm water and dry immediately. Second, regularly apply a thin film of blade-care oil – especially with carbon steel (1055/1095). Third, store dry in the nylon sheath, not in a damp basement. With proper care, a Gerber machete lasts decades.
